Understanding the Gas Standard Single-Acting Hydraulic Cylinder

Design and Construction Characteristics

Gas standard single-acting hydraulic cylinders are designed for one-way operation, where hydraulic pressure pushes the piston out, and retraction is managed by springs or gravity. These cylinders have a minimal number of components, reducing potential failure points and enhancing reliability. They are compact and ideal for applications with limited space, such as robots and small mechanical equipment.

Construction Aspects

The parts of the hydraulic cylinder undergo high-precision processing to ensure a tight fit and optimal sealing performance, preventing leaks. Strict tolerance control during manufacturing guarantees stability and reliability under high loads.

Working Principle

The gas standard single-acting hydraulic cylinder operates by pushing the piston out using hydraulic pressure and relying on springs or gravity for retraction. Its basic structure includes the cylinder block, piston, piston rod, seal, and end cap.

Advantages

  • Simple Structure: The straightforward design reduces failure points and enhances reliability.
  • Cost-Effective: Lower manufacturing and maintenance costs compared to other hydraulic cylinders.
  • Easy to Operate: Intuitive control with only one working direction.
  • Reliability: High durability in demanding environments.
  • Good Sealing Performance: Effectively prevents hydraulic oil leakage.
